18 part 2: Advancements in e-Commerce Shipping to Mexico

18 part 2: Advancements in e-Commerce Shipping to Mexico



In Part 2 of this podcast series, our co-hosts continue the conversation with Asendia USA guests Leslie Foxhoven, Executive Director of Latin America & the Caribbean, and Michael DiVincenzo, Product Manager, the group dives right into why choosing the right customs broker is critical for shipping into Mexico.

With constant tariff and regulatory changes, the wrong broker can mean:

❌ Delays

❌ Confiscated shipments

❌ Even blacklisting at customs

Our guests break down Mexico’s RFC tax ID requirement—what it means for shippers, and how Asendia can support clients with both T1 informal and A1 formal clearances to stay compliant and keep parcels moving.

Bottom line: a compliance-first approach protects your business and your customers.
